Alternative Christmas songs

The ones you don't hear very often. Add your own too!
Here's a few for starters...
Greedies – A Merry Jingle

Chris Rea – Joys Of Christmas (Northern Style)

Grandaddy – Alan Parsons In A Winter Wonderland

Sensational Alex Harvey Band – There’s No Light On The Christmas Tree Mother

Tom Petty & The Heartbreakers – Christmas All Over Again

The Greedies single is brilliant and a perfect combination of musical styles. Obviously made after Rotten left but Jones' guitar with that twin-guitar sound of Thin Lizzy is great. Phil Lynott does a great vocal too. I've got an early pressing of the single which is very collectable when the band was initially called The Greedy B*stards!
